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7939627 17922692 850462 94929126718 154
6012729 08589220 523682
6012729 08589220 523682
1072986 75 5019
All about undefined
Interested in learning more?
6012729 08589220 523682
1072986 75 5019
See more
441583380 047
3828 9102 1687 62257277
See more
848623036 2901498
8880201222 56289 97222319018
See more